Output ec75e84c6e981b515aabfe3df22e3502c0dc56a81b2c671bf58de424ea10f918:0

value
542606
script pubkey
OP_0 OP_PUSHBYTES_20 8890e52e5c887feef522d527df72b5a720071b9b
address
bc1q3zgw2tju3pl7aafz65na7u445usqwxumafqr7l
transaction
ec75e84c6e981b515aabfe3df22e3502c0dc56a81b2c671bf58de424ea10f918
spent
true